Author - Description of my Work

'I really like your work. It has a melancholic feel with a bold yet dreamlike quality. It reminds me eastern European animations that used to pop up on channel 4 when I was a kid and the stop frame Moomins series. The colour palette you use is soothing yet grabs attention and there is a stillness of action, or an action of stillness, in your pictures. There is the time of energy potential. I like the detail and the depth but at the same time it's simplistic and in the foreground.'

An author I am working with on a picture book emailed me a great description of my work amongst our conversation about tone. It's so interesting to see how people interpret my illustrations. To me, my practice is a combination all the things I enjoy and am interested in, but aesthetically it's difficult to pinpoint the foundation of its development.

Getting external input and feedback on my work is helpful to me because it helps me to visualise something from another person's point of view. Often I feel as though I'm looking at my own work for too long and it's difficult to take a step back. This is especially important when collaborating on a project.
